We don't have a clue how it happened, but this could be the problem?
Select Start/Run, type REGEDIT in the 'Open' box and press enter. When the Registry
Editor opens, click 'Edit' on the toolbar and then 'Find'. Next in the 'Find what:'
window, type NoFileMenu and press enter. If the entry is found, it will show
in the right pane. Right click it and select 'Delete' from the menu, or select 'Modify'
and change the value form '1' to '0'. You can also check the keys below, rather than
using the 'Find' feature.
NoFileMenu = enable/disable Explorer/IE File Menu
Restrictions User Key:
H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Policies\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Restrictions
Restrictions System Key:
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Policies\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Restrictions
Below are File Menu restrictions:
NoFileMenu = enable/disable Explorer/IE File Menu
NoFileOpen = enable/disable Open in File menu, Ctrl+O and Ctrl+L
NoFileNew = enable/disable New in File Menu and Ctrl+N
